Our speech therapist focuses on treating speech impairments in adults caused by brain injury, stroke, or other neurological disorders and speech disorders that develop during childhood in a supportive, nurturing environment.

Our Speech and Language Therapy services are tailored to meet each patient’s unique needs. We provide assessment, diagnosis, and treatment for a wide range of conditions, including:

  • Language Disorders: We provide therapy for patients with language disorders, such as aphasia, dyslexia, and developmental language disorders. Our SLPs use evidence-based techniques to help patients improve their comprehension, expression, and overall language skills.
  • Swallowing Disorders: We work with patients who have difficulty swallowing, which can result in choking, aspiration, or malnutrition. Our SLPs use specialized techniques, such as neuromuscular electrical stimulation and swallowing exercises, to help patients improve their swallowing function.
  •  Cognitive-Communication Disorders: We provide therapy for patients with cognitive-communication disorders, such as traumatic brain injury or dementia. Our SLPs use techniques like memory and problem-solving exercises to help patients improve their cognitive function and communication skills.
